Junk silver, also known as constitutional silver, refers to pre-1965 circulated U.S. silver coins. Calculating its value by weight is crucial for investors and collectors alike. The Junk Silver Calculator simplifies this process, providing quick and accurate results.

Formula: The formula used in this calculator is a straightforward multiplication of the entered weight by a constant factor that represents the average silver content of junk silver coins.

  1. Q: What is junk silver? A: Junk silver refers to U.S. coins minted before 1965 that contain silver.
  2. Q: How accurate is the calculator? A: The calculator provides a close estimate based on the average silver content of junk silver coins.
  3. Q: Can I use this calculator for coins from other countries? A: This calculator is designed specifically for U.S. junk silver coins.
  4. Q: How often is the silver value updated? A: The calculator uses a fixed constant for the silver content and does not update in real-time.
  5. Q: Is the result inclusive of any premiums or fees? A: No, the result reflects only the estimated value based on weight and does not include additional factors.
